Boris Johnson will prorogue Parliament at the close of play today - here’s everything you need to know about what happens next
The Prime Minister had met the Queen at Balmoral in August and asked Her Majesty to suspend Parliament, seeking "an end to the current parliamentary session in the second sitting week in September". A new session of Parliament will begin with a Queen's Speech on October 14.
